Window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ows to improve the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. Skilled contractors assess the current window setup, remove old or damaged units, and carefully install new windows that fit properly and operate smoothly. This process can include a variety of window styles, such as double-hung, casement, picture, or bay windows, tailored to match the architectural style and specific needs of each property. Proper installation ensures that windows are sealed correctly to prevent drafts, leaks, and unwanted air infiltration, contributing to a more comfortable indoor environment.

These services address several common problems faced by property owners. Worn-out, drafty, or damaged windows can lead to increased energy bills due to poor insulation. Additionally, old or faulty windows may compromise the security of a property or allow noise infiltration, reducing overall comfort. Window installation can also resolve issues related to condensation between panes, difficulty opening or closing windows, and aesthetic concerns stemming from outdated or deteriorating frames. Upgrading windows can enhance both the functionality and curb appeal of a property, making it a practical solution for many homeowners and business owners.

The overview below groups typical Window Installation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Essex County,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of window installation services typically includes the price of the windows themselves, which can range from $150 to $1,000 per window depending on size and material. Additional costs may apply for specialized or custom windows.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for professional window installation generally fall between $100 and $300 per window, varying with complexity and local rates. Some projects may require extra labor for removal of old windows or structural adjustments.

Project Scope - The total cost can vary based on the number of windows and the complexity of installation. For a standard home, replacing five windows might range from $1,000 to $5,000 overall, depending on choices and conditions.

Additional Fees - Extra charges may include permits, disposal of old windows, or custom framing, which can add several hundred dollars to the project. Costs vary depending on local regulations and spec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of windows can be installed? Local window installation professionals can typically install a variety of window styles, including double-hung, casement, picture, sliding, and bay windows, based on the property’s needs and preferences.

How long does a window installation usually take? The duration of a window installation can vary depending on the number of windows and the complexity of the project, but most installations are completed within a day or two.

Is it necessary to remove old windows before installation? Yes, existing windows generally need to be removed prior to installing new ones to ensure proper fit and secure installation by local service providers.

What should I consider when choosing new windows? Factors such as energy efficiency, style, material, and budget are important considerations that local pros can help evaluate to select the best options.

Do I need to prepare my home for window installation? It’s recommended to clear the area around the windows and ensure easy access for installers, while local contractors typically handle the rest of the preparation process.
